African Darter vs Black-collared Lovebird

Anhinga rufa compared with Agapornis swindernianus

Taxonomic Classification

Rank African Darter Black-collared Lovebird
Kingdom same Animalia (حيوانات) Animalia (حيوانات)
Phylum same Chordata (حبليات) Chordata (حبليات)
Class same Aves (طيور) Aves (طيور)
Order Suliformes (أطيشيات) Psittaciformes (ببغاء)
Family Anhingidae Psittacidae (True Parrots)
Genus Anhinga Agapornis
Species Anhinga rufa Agapornis swindernianus

Evolutionary Relationship

African Darter and Black-collared Lovebird share a common ancestor at the Class level: Aves. (طيور)
